3 SH for a college Business Administration/Management and Leadership Certificate
#1
I transferred in all 12 credits needed.  I did need to have 3 SH "resident" from FTCC to be granted the Business Administration/Management and Leadership Certificate.  I took CJC-170 Critical Incident Management that applies to two other certificates. Great question:

BUS135 Principles of Supervision (DSST exam)
BUS137 Principles of Management (CLEP exam)
COM120 Intro Interpersonal Com (from a CC) or COM231 Public Speaking (from a CC)
BUS253 Leadership and Management Skill (was from my military JST) 

They have over 200+ degrees and certificates. Wink    I just found the ones with my background.

ACE you are mostly right.  I was able to use my ACE credits to apply for credits from their Appendix L: Industry Standard Certifications  List.
